Light of wavelength 530.00 nm is incident normally on a diffraction grating, and the first‑order maximum is observed to be 33.0∘
GarryVolchara [31]

Answer:

1028 slits/mm

Explanation:

We are given that

Wavelength of light, \lambda=530nm=530\times 10^{-9} m

1nm=10^{-9} m

\theta=33^{\circ}

n=1

We have to find the number of slits per mm are marked on the grating.

We know that

dsin\theta=n\lambda

Using the formula

dsin33^{\circ}=1\times 530\times 10^{-9}

d=\frac{530\times 10^{-9}}{sin33^{\circ}}

d=9.731\times 10^{-7} m

1m=10^{3}mm

d=9.731\times 10^{-7}\times 10^3mm

d=0.0009731mm

Number of slits=\frac{1}{d}

Number of slits=\frac{1}{0.0009731}/mm

Number of slits=1028/mm

Hence, 1028 slits/mm are marked on the grating.
